fortimanager.ObjectVpnIpsecFec

Explore with Pulumi AI

Configure Forward Error Correction (FEC) mapping profiles.

The following variables have sub resource. Avoid using them together, otherwise conflicts and overwrites may occur.

  • mappings: fortimanager.ObjectVpnIpsecFecMappings

Example Usage

import * as pulumi from "@pulumi/pulumi";
import * as fortimanager from "@pulumi/fortimanager";

const trname = new fortimanager.ObjectVpnIpsecFec("trname", {mappings: [{
    bandwidthBiThreshold: 12,
}]});
Copy
import pulumi
import pulumi_fortimanager as fortimanager

trname = fortimanager.ObjectVpnIpsecFec("trname", mappings=[{
    "bandwidth_bi_threshold": 12,
}])
Copy

ObjectVpnIpsecFec Resource Properties

To learn more about resource properties and how to use them, see Inputs and Outputs in the Architecture and Concepts docs.

Inputs

In Python, inputs that are objects can be passed either as argument classes or as dictionary literals.

The ObjectVpnIpsecFec resource accepts the following input properties:

Adom string
Adom. This value is valid only when the scopetype is adom, otherwise the value of adom in the provider will be inherited.
DynamicSortSubtable string
true or false, set this parameter to true when using dynamic for_each + toset to configure and sort sub-tables, please do not set this parameter when configuring static sub-tables.
Mappings List<ObjectVpnIpsecFecMapping>
Mappings. The structure of mappings block is documented below.
Name string
Profile name.
ObjectVpnIpsecFecId string
an identifier for the resource with format {{name}}.
Scopetype string
The scope of application of the resource. Valid values: inherit, adom, global. The inherit means that the scopetype of the provider will be inherited, and adom will also be inherited. The default value is inherit.

Supporting Types

ObjectVpnIpsecFecMapping
, ObjectVpnIpsecFecMappingArgs

BandwidthBiThreshold double
Apply FEC parameters when available bi-bandwidth is >= threshold (kbps, 0 means no threshold).
BandwidthDownThreshold double
Apply FEC parameters when available down bandwidth is >= threshold (kbps, 0 means no threshold).
BandwidthUpThreshold double
Apply FEC parameters when available up bandwidth is >= threshold (kbps, 0 means no threshold).
Base double
Number of base FEC packets (1 - 20).
LatencyThreshold double
Apply FEC parameters when latency is <= threshold (0 means no threshold).
PacketLossThreshold double
Apply FEC parameters when packet loss is >= threshold (0 - 100, 0 means no threshold).
Redundant double
Number of redundant FEC packets (1 - 5).
Seqno double
Sequence number (1 - 64).

Import

ObjectVpn IpsecFec can be imported using any of these accepted formats:

$ export “FORTIMANAGER_IMPORT_TABLE”=“true”

$ pulumi import fortimanager:index/objectVpnIpsecFec:ObjectVpnIpsecFec labelname {{name}}
Copy

$ unset “FORTIMANAGER_IMPORT_TABLE”

-> Hint: The scopetype and adom for import will directly inherit the scopetype and adom configuration of the provider.
